Privacy & Zero Data Retention

Vinci is built so you own your AI. Privacy isn’t a setting you turn on — it’s the default.

Zero Data Retention (ZDR)

We do not retain your prompts or completions on our servers.

  • API. Message content is never written to logs, analytics, or any datastore. We record only metadata for metering — model, token counts, status, and timestamps.
  • Web app. Your conversation history lives in your browser (IndexedDB), not on our servers. It never leaves your device unless you ask; clear it anytime.
  • Demo (no account). Fully ZDR — we keep only a small signed counter to enforce the free message limit. Nothing you type is stored.

The one exception: documents you upload

If you upload documents for retrieval, those are stored — that’s the whole point of uploading them. They are scoped to your account and deleted the moment you delete them. Everything else stays ZDR.

Canadian data residency

Inference and any route that carries your prompts run in Montreal (ca-central-1) — never US infrastructure. Account data (email, hashed keys, usage counters) is stored in Canada as well.

Your account & keys

  • API keys are stored only as a hash; the secret is shown once. Rotate or revoke anytime — a revoked key stops working immediately.
  • Email verification and password reset protect account access.
  • We collect the minimum needed to run the service.
